Alpiq E-Mobility: Our most important contributions to the mobility transition in 2018

According to a recent report by Reuters, the automotive industry plans to invest at least $300 billion in electric vehicles over the next 10 years. The Volkswagen Group alone will invest $91 billion and is launching the most extensive electrification programme of all car manufacturers: 80 new car models with electric motors by 2025, including some 50 purely electric cars and 30 plug-in hybrids. The progressive electrification of road transport is dramatically changing the automotive industry and how the general public uses cars. First 350 kW high-power charging station in Europe

Last June, we were able to set a milestone in the still young history of electric mobility in Switzerland by commissioning Europe’s very first 350 kW charging station. For Ionity, a joint venture consisting of the automobile manufacturers BMW Group, Daimler AG, the Ford Motor Company and the Volkswagen Group including Audi and Porsche, we deployed the ultra-fast charging stations at the Neuenkirch service area on the A2 motorway near Lucerne as well as at the Gotthard service area. Together with Ionity, we also have additional sites in Italy in progress.

An insurance company makes the transition to an electric car fleet

Another highlight in 2018 was the project with Gebäudeversicherung Bern (GVB), which converted its entire vehicle fleet to e-mobility. During the course of this project, we developed the concept, installed the charging solutions and assisted in the implementation. In addition, we applied our comprehensive energy knowledge to solve one of the main challenges: charging the cars during the day without having to increase the existing connected load. Thanks to smart load management solutions and browser-based software from Xamax, we were able to supply the charging stations with energy while avoiding a costly expansion of the grid connection.
